Output e5801528c8cdca9d4a88c00f9123bfb4e4e4e9f8928adff94288ae859ca693f9:0

value
8690323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b68b8042c4efb94d5201fdaf2a0a91d1265b1f4 OP_EQUAL
address
38Zk3vR5JTjPcozVEw2CL2Rou875bnw4wF
transaction
e5801528c8cdca9d4a88c00f9123bfb4e4e4e9f8928adff94288ae859ca693f9
spent
true